Tool Selection: The Foundation of Efficiency

Choosing the right rivet clinching tool is paramount to achieving maximum efficiency. Consider the following factors when selecting a tool:

Capacity: Determine the diameter and thickness range of the rivets you will be working with to ensure you have a tool with sufficient capacity.

Throat Depth: This measurement indicates the maximum distance between the tool’s jaws, which can impact accessibility and maneuverability in tight spaces.

Force: Select a tool that generates enough force to properly clinch rivets without causing damage or deformation.

Ergonomics: Choose a tool that is comfortable to hold and operate, minimizing fatigue and maximizing productivity.

Process Optimization: Fine-tuning for Efficiency

Once you have the right tool, optimizing the clinching process is essential:

Rivets: Use high-quality rivets that meet industry standards and are compatible with your clinching tool.

Material Preparation: Clean and degrease surfaces before riveting to ensure proper adhesion.

Tool Maintenance: Regularly inspect and maintain your tool to ensure it is in good working order, optimizing performance and longevity.

Calibration: Calibrate your tool periodically to ensure it consistently applies the correct force, ensuring optimal joint quality.

Safety Considerations: Prioritizing Well-being

Safety should always be paramount when using rivet clinching tools:

Wear Personal Protective Equipment (PPE): Protective eyewear, gloves, and earplugs are essential to safeguard against flying debris, noise, and pinched fingers.

Maintain a Safe Work Area: Ensure the work area is clear of obstacles and properly ventilated to prevent injuries and health hazards.

Follow Proper Procedures: Always consult the manufacturer’s instructions and observe proper operating practices to minimize risks.

Inspect Tools Regularly: Inspect tools for any damage or wear before each use to prevent accidents.
